Common Rinnai Error Code 55 Solutions

If you’ve encountered Rinnai Error Code 55 on your tankless water heater, don’t panic. There are several common causes for this error, and with a few troubleshooting tips, you can resolve the issue and restore your hot water supply. Let’s take a look at some possible causes and how to fix them:

1. Insufficient Power Supply

One of the main causes of Error Code 55 is a lack of power reaching the water heater. Start by checking if there is power outage in your area. If the power is on, make sure that the water heater is properly connected to a reliable power source. Check for any loose or damaged wiring and tighten or replace as necessary.

2. Tripped Circuit Breaker

An overloaded circuit can cause the circuit breaker to trip, cutting off power to the water heater and triggering Error Code 55. To fix this issue, locate the circuit breaker that controls the water heater and reset it. If the breaker keeps tripping, it’s a sign of an underlying electrical problem, and you should consult a professional electrician for further assistance.

3. Low Gas Pressure

In some cases, Error Code 55 can be triggered by low gas pressure. Check the gas supply to the water heater and make sure the gas valve is fully open. If the gas pressure is consistently low, you may need to contact your gas provider for assistance.

4. Faulty Flame Rod

A faulty flame rod can also cause Error Code 55. The flame rod is responsible for detecting the presence of a flame. If it’s dirty or covered in soot, it may not work correctly. Carefully clean the flame rod using a soft brush or cloth to remove any buildup. Ensure that the rod is properly positioned and reassemble the unit before turning it on.
